> the general rule that if, say, a box of nails advertises 1000 nails, the manufacturer will have set the actual average to be higher than 1000 nails so that some large majority of buyers will always have at least 1000 nails in the box.

This is actually not a good analogy. These days nails are mass produced and quality controls are good to ensure each has the same rough shape and weight +/- by a few percentage points. And to ensure a quantity for a box is actually ensuring the weight - much easier to control.
